I recently shared my opinion about the overpayments to the Lake County Sheriff. Sheriff Martinez told me to “check the facts!” The fact is that proficiency pay, longevity pay, and clothing allowance pay is for merit officers only. The sheriff is an elected official and is not entitled to receive those benefits. The moment that he became the elected sheriff, he ceased to be a merit officer covered under the officers collective bargaining agreement. As a former Lake County merit officer myself and all of the other merit officers worked hard and earn those benifits and spent months in negotiations with the county council to negotiations those benifits. Therefore, I agree with the findings of the State Board of Accounts and the decision of the Lake County Council.
